DraftKings and FanDuel Goalies - NHL DFS Picks

Jake Oettinger - DK $7.9K || FD $8.3K

Opponent - Nashville Predators

After a stellar performance by Ukko-Pekka Luukkonen of the Buffalo Sabres on Tuesday, tonight’s slate is much harder to predict with goalies. Although, Jake Oettinger of the Dallas Stars seems to check off most of the boxes. Nashville is the fourth-best value team in Shots Per Goal Per 60 on the slate and it comes as no surprise. Excluding splits in their last 10 games, they are just outside the top 10 in Shots For Per 60 and they are the seventh-worst in Goals For Per 60.

Furthermore, in their last 10 home games, they are being outscored 13 to 21. Finally, Oettinger is in the top 25 goalies in Goals Saved Above Expected Per 60 in the last 10 games when playing 120 minutes or more with a 0.48. Despite his ‘higher’ salary on DraftKings and FanDuel, Oettinger is one of the top value goalies on the slate tonight.

DraftKings and FanDuel Centers - NHL DFS Picks

Vincent Trocheck - DK $6.5K || FD $7.3K

Opponent - Montreal Canadiens

It is ‘Let’s Attack Montreal Night’. Despite Montreal’s poor performances this season defensively, Anaheim was never able to crack the scoreboard open on Tuesday, being shutout 5-0 in Montreal. However, many expected that due to Anaheim’s poor offensive numbers and the sheer fact that they were playing away. A much different outcome is expected tonight at MSG. Despite the Rangers playing a clip or two below at home in their last 10, they are still expected to do serious damage to the Canadiens.

The Canadiens have an Expected Goals Against (xGA) of 24.47 when playing away in their last 10 games, three goals higher than their xGA at home. In Per 60 stats, they are also the second-worst in Scoring Chances Against and the worst in Shots Against, High Danger Chances Against, and Goals Against all in their last 10 games.

The Rangers are on a big run of form at home right now, defeating, Colorado, Tampa Bay, and Calgary in their last three home games by a total score of 7-2. Despite the club’s success, Trocheck has not been a big part of it, with two assists, 12 shots, and five blocked shots in his last five games. Although, it only takes one big performance to get out of a funk.               

Erik Haula - DK $3.7K || FD $5.2K

Opponent - Los Angeles Kings

At this point, Haula will remain in the article until further notice due to every platform’s lack of effort to increase his salary and NOBODY is complaining. The Valley of the Kings is no longer. The great flood has come and washed away all production and willingness to play the game and it shows.

Excluding splits in their last 10 games, they are in the bottom 10 in Scoring Chances Against Per 60 and they are the fourth-worst in Goals Against Per 60. The bulk of their issue is the goalie and the entire league understands this. Out of 52 possible goalies who have played 120 minutes or more for their respective club in the last 10 games, expected starter Cam Talbot is the fourth-worst goalie in Goals Saved Above Expected Per 60.

Meanwhile, Haula continues to play lights out next to star Jack Hughes, amassing one goal, three assists, 11 shots, and three blocked shots in his last five games with the bulk of that production coming after Hughes joined Haula’s line. For under $4K on DraftKings and just above $5K on FanDuel, Haula is one of the top value plays of the night at any position.

DraftKings and FanDuel Defensemen - NHL DFS Picks

Noah Hanifin - DK $5.4K || FD $5.7K

Opponent - San Jose Sharks

Continue to watch the news as the trade deadline looms; however, until the news breaks that Hanifin has been traded, he remains a top option night in and night out. Throughout his last five appearances, he has one goal, three assists, 10 shots, and six blocked shots.

His peripherals are lacking a bit based on expectations, otherwise he is playing tremendous hockey for a Flames team that lacks consistency on the blueline. However, that is not the main reason he is being highlighted tonight. The main reason is that he and the rest of the Flames are hosting the San Jose Sharks!

For those that have not paid attention, the Sharks prior to last night did not play a game for 15 days! Unsurprisingly, they held Winnipeg to a 1-0 win last night but now must travel to Calgary for the second part of their back-to-back.

This opens up Calgary for a potential goal fest. In Per 60 stats, the Sharks are in the bottom three in Shots Against, High Danger Chances Against, and Scoring Chances Against. This will either be a 6-0 Flames win or another game where San Jose’s goalies show up and bail them out with a 45-save performance.
